2. Fundamental Concepts of Cascading Wins and Natural Transformations

a. What are cascading wins? Exploring the ripple effect in success

Cascading wins refer to a sequence of small victories that build upon each other, creating a ripple effect that amplifies overall success. This phenomenon is rooted in the idea that achieving one goal often facilitates subsequent achievements, leading to a compounding momentum. For example, in a corporate setting, completing a project ahead of schedule can boost team confidence, leading to higher motivation and better performance in future projects.

b. How natural transformations serve as catalysts for sustained growth

Natural transformations are gradual, often unconscious changes that shift systems or individuals toward higher levels of functioning. These transformations act as catalysts because they unlock latent potential, making subsequent growth more accessible. An analogy can be seen in biological evolution, where small genetic changes accumulate over generations, resulting in significant species adaptation.

c. The relationship between small wins and larger systemic change

Small wins serve as building blocks for larger systemic change. They provide tangible evidence of progress, which sustains motivation and encourages persistence. Over time, these incremental improvements can lead to profound shifts, such as organizational culture transformation or societal progress. Recognizing this relationship helps in designing strategies that focus on achievable milestones to foster long-term evolution.

4. Applying Cascading Wins in Practice: Strategies and Examples

a. Building momentum through small, interconnected achievements

Effective strategies involve setting achievable milestones that are interconnected, creating a chain of successes. This approach ensures continuous motivation and visible progress, making larger goals less intimidating. For example, in skill acquisition, mastering basic concepts gradually leads to advanced competence, reinforcing the learner’s confidence.

6. Deepening Growth: Non-Obvious Factors and Underlying Mechanics

a. The impact of subtle environmental cues and their influence on transformation pathways

Minor environmental cues—such as lighting, ambient noise, or spatial arrangement—can significantly influence behavior and transformation. Recognizing and optimizing these cues can accelerate growth pathways, often operating below conscious awareness.

b. The importance of timing and sequencing in cascading success—aligning with natural rhythms

Timing is critical; success depends on when actions are taken within natural cycles. Sequencing tasks to align with biological or environmental rhythms enhances efficiency. For instance, scheduling complex tasks during peak alertness periods maximizes outcomes.

c. Psychological factors: managing expectations and sustaining belief during transformation

Maintaining a positive mindset and managing expectations prevent discouragement during setbacks. Cultivating resilience and focusing on incremental wins foster a sustainable growth mindset.

7. Challenges and Pitfalls: Navigating Natural Transformations and Cascades

a. Recognizing and overcoming plateaus and setbacks within growth cycles

Growth often stalls at plateaus. Recognizing these as part of the process allows for strategic adjustments, such as changing approaches or increasing motivation through new challenges.

b. Avoiding over-reliance on reinforcement loops that may lead to superficial success

While reinforcement is powerful, overdependence can result in superficial achievements lacking depth. Balancing reinforcement with meaningful learning ensures authentic progress.

c. Ensuring authentic progress amid rapid cascading wins

Rapid wins can sometimes mask underlying issues. Continuous reflection and validation are necessary to sustain genuine growth and prevent complacency.
